微信小程序实现MSSQL数据库查询
微信小程序开发屡获推重,在小程序开发中,常常会触及到数据库的相关查询,今天小编以MSSQL数据库和微信小程序来实现一下数据库的查询。
首先,我们在Windows系统上安装MSSQL数据库。进入MSSQL安装目录下,履行SQL Server Configuration Manager,可以找到相关配置界面,在该界面可以看到Sql Server Network Configuration,然后找到TCP/IP,TCP/IP选项中,将所有Enabled都改成Yes,然后重启sqlserver便可:

明确服务器地址,用户名密码等后,我们可之前往微信小程序开发平台实现MSSQL数据库的查询了。
首先,我们在项目根目录新建一个config.js,用于寄存服务器地址、用户名、密码等配置信息,示例以下:
module.exports = {
server:"127.0.0.1", user:"sa",
password:"123456", database:"test"
};
然后,我们根据需求,实现具体的数据库查询操作,示例代码以下:
//获得数据库连接
var sql = require('mssql');const config = require('./config.js');
//连接数据
insectSql = function () { return new Promise((resolve,reject) => {
sql.connect(config).then(() => { resolve() //sql连接成功
}).catch(err => { console.log('数据库链接毛病:',err)
}); });
};
/** * 查询数据库
*/exports.query = async function (sqlString) {
await insectSql(); return new Promise((resolve,reject) => {
var p = new sql.Request(); p.query(sqlString,(err,result) => {
if (err == null) { resolve(result.recordset) //查询成功
} else { //reject(err);//查询出错,返回毛病信息
reject("查询失败!") return;
} })
});};
最后,我们要记得在小程序的app.js中声明以下代码,来援用sql模块:
// 援用sql模块
const sql = require('mssql');App({
onLaunch(){ // 援用sql模块
sql.connect(config)
}})
以上就是本文要展现的内容,依照以上方法便可实现微信小程序实现MSSQL数据库查询。也能够根据自己的需求深入调剂。
总之,通过对微信小程序开发技术结合MSSQL数据库所做出的实现,使小程序的数据查询、处理等能够更加轻松高效实现这些需求,从而可让用户体验更加友好的小程序。
本文来源:https://www.yuntue.com/post/90619.html | 云服务器网,转载请注明出处!

微信扫一扫打赏
支付宝扫一扫打赏